vetelyys — meaning in English

Finnish → English · translate English → Finnish instead

English meaning

  • idleness noun The state of not working or doing anything; laziness or inactivity.
  • slouch verb To stand or sit with the shoulders and head drooping forward instead of upright.

Senses

vetelyys is used for these senses in English:

  • flabbiness The characteristic or quality of being flabby
  • floppiness The characteristic or quality of being floppy
  • idleness The state of being indolent; indolence.
  • slouch A hanging down of the head; a drooping posture; a limp appearance

slouch — full definition

  1. verb To stand or sit with the shoulders and head drooping forward instead of upright.
  2. noun A drooping, lazy posture, or (informally) someone who lacks skill or effort.
